Srdo moja - Predrag Zivkovic Tozovac

Predrag Zivkovic Tozovac's "Srdo moja" stands as a defining anthem of Yugoslav folk music, capturing the raw emotional landscape of the Balkan countryside. Recorded in the mid-1960s, the track exemplifies the genre's characteristic blend of acoustic instrumentation and deeply personal storytelling. The song's enduring popularity stems from its ability to articulate universal themes of longing and rural life through a distinct vocal style that became a hallmark of the era. As a staple of the Yugoslav folk canon, "Srdo moja" continues to resonate with audiences who appreciate the authenticity and cultural heritage embedded in traditional recordings from the region.
